限制来自同一远程系统的Telnet会话数
时间:2020-01-09 10:40:26 来源:igfitidea点击:
问题描述:如何配置telnet服务器,以便可以限制来自Cent OS Linux下同一远程系统的Telnet会话数?
解决方法:您可以使用iptables限制来自同一远程系统的Telnet会话数。
但是iptables可能需要一些时间。
CentOS(和Redhat Linux,Fedora Core)使用xinetd来管理telnet服务器。
您需要设置per_source变量。
per_source config伪指令可以定义来自同一远程系统的Telnet会话的限制。
打开/etc/xinetd.d/telnet文件vi/etc/xinetd.d/telnet
如下所示追加/修改per_source:per_source = 2
保存并关闭文件。
最后,您的文件应如下所示:service telnet
{ disable = no flags = REUSE socket_type = stream wait = no user = root server = /usr/sbin/in.telnetd log_on_failure += USERID per_source = 2 }
重新启动xinetd服务:
# /etc/init.d/xinetd restart